Here's my setup
Windows 7 Home Premium
64-bit

I'm using Rhino 4.0 and Matrix which is an addin for Rhino made by Gemvision.

My issues is this. When I start Matrix, the space pilot recognizes Rhinoceros just fine. When I start configuring the space pilot and save the configuration, the SP will not keep the settings and eventually stop working all together. A fresh uninstall and reinstall won't fix the problem until goto %APPDATA%/3dconnexion/3dxware/profiles and delete the profiles. Then I can do a fresh install and the pilot will work until I save a new configuration and it starts all over again. I'm not insane so I'm not going to keep doing the same thing over and over again.

Dear da6d2003,

Matrix is not a program that we know of that has incorporated use of 3Dconnexion devices as part of input that they use in their user interface. Although Rhinoceros itself is an application that does make use of 3Dconnexion devices, a plug-in based on Rhinoceros is actually a program in its own right which is taking advantage of portions of Rhinoceros's programming. Your results in Matrix are unknown. You may have some bleed through of some Rhinoceros features, but not necessary all of them. You would need to contact your Matrix support and see what support of 3Dconnexion input devices they have designed into their software, if any, and what specifications they may have.
